About this course

By leveraging 3D printing, cultural centers can create accurate replicas of historical artifacts, architectural structures, and other educational materials, fostering a deeper understanding of history and culture. As 3D printing continues to revolutionize various industries, including cultural preservation and museum studies, learning this technology has become increasingly important for career advancement. This course provides hands-on experience with 3D modeling, scanning, and printing, empowering learners to drive innovation in their cultural institutions and contribute to the growing field of digital heritage. Course Details

  • Introduction to 3D Printing β€’ Understanding the basics of 3D printing technology and its applications in cultural centers
  • 3D Modeling for Cultural Artifacts β€’ Techniques for creating 3D models of cultural artifacts using CAD software
  • 3D Printing Materials and their Properties β€’ Overview of materials used in 3D printing, including their properties, advantages, and limitations
  • 3D Printing Processes and Equipment β€’ Exploring various 3D printing processes and equipment used in cultural centers
  • 3D Printing Case Studies in Cultural Centers β€’ Examining real-world examples of 3D printing projects in cultural centers
  • Preparing 3D Models for Printing β€’ Preparing 3D models for printing, including file format conversion, mesh repair, and print setup
  • Maintaining and Troubleshooting 3D Printers β€’ Best practices for maintaining and troubleshooting 3D printers in cultural centers
  • 3D Scanning for Cultural Heritage β€’ Techniques for 3D scanning cultural heritage artifacts for preservation and 3D printing
  • Legal and Ethical Considerations in 3D Printing Cultural Artifacts β€’ Understanding legal and ethical considerations in 3D printing cultural artifacts
